Amber❄️Stayed one night in Tekapo, and check-in was a breeze, no issues at all. You can literally see the stars right from the doorstep, no need to even bother going to the Church of the Good Shepherd, it was absolutely amazing! The guesthouse is relatively new and well-equipped; the fridge worked great. The only minor downsides were the soundproofing, which wasn't the best – I could hear people talking in the next-door bathroom from my own. Also, since I visited in New Zealand's winter, the air conditioning's heating wasn't very powerful, and the room only got to a maximum of 20℃.

Guest UserThe room was better than expected – a one-bedroom apartment with clean facilities. Parking was convenient, right outside the door, and access was via a key code. It's about a 5-minute walk to the lake, which is quite handy. Getting to the Church of the Good Shepherd requires a drive, though you could walk if you don't mind the distance.

This apartment is the most satisfying place on this trip. It can be said to be amazing. First of all, all the equipment is available, just like going home. Then the apartment is incredibly large. The living room and kitchen are so big that you can do somersaults. The equipment is very new and clean. The kitchen is equipped with all possible supplies. The scenery here is also great. You can see the lake from the living room. There are two super large balconies. Our family of three lives in two bedrooms and two bathrooms. There is a small farm not far away where you can pet animals. It takes only a few minutes to drive to the town center. In short, everything is perfect, but it’s a pity that we only stayed for one night.
Facilities: Everything is available. The first thing we did when we arrived was to wash and dry clothes. It’s so convenient. The heating is also super comfortable, the bathroom is brand new and clean, the kitchen appliances are very complete, and there is free milk.
Hygiene: Very clean
Environment: Facing Lake Tekapo, beautiful scenery
Service: Very good, the landlord introduced the house to us

This feels more like a guesthouse than a hotel. The facilities are quite new, and it seems to be part of a resort developed by Chinese investors. It's very close to the Church of the Good Shepherd and other town amenities, just a 3-minute drive away, making it ideal for self-driving travelers.
The room decor is modern, and it's a pretty good option if the price is right. It comes with a kitchen and some basic utensils, but there weren't enough bath towels and hand towels in the bathroom. There was a note on the wall saying you could add staff on WeChat to request more supplies, but I didn't do that.
The downside is that there's no daily room cleaning. On the second day, someone came to change the hand towels, but they said they'd bring bath towels later and never did, so the service is actually quite mediocre.
Oh, and a huge bonus: you can see stars and the Milky Way right outside at night!

Overall, a good stay. It's tucked away in a quiet part of the complex, and the facilities are quite new. You can even see the Milky Way clearly at night. The only downside is that the room is a bit small; opening two large suitcases really fills up the space. However, I had anticipated this, so all in all, the value for money is decent (accommodation around Lake Tekapo is generally expensive).

Overall, it wasn't terrible, but it was definitely the worst place we stayed during our New Zealand trip. Tekapo is super popular, and even booking four months in advance for over a thousand dollars a night, this was the best we could get. If possible, book half a year ahead during the off-peak season. This property is a whole holiday home divided into three apartments (A, B, C) for rent. Apartment A faces the lake, which is more like a small pond, but it does have ducks and wild rabbits. The view is pretty average by New Zealand standards. It's also a 15-20 minute walk to the town center's Four Square supermarket, which can be tiring if you have a lot of luggage and no car. The soundproofing in the room is really bad; we had noisy neighbors all night. The most ridiculous thing is that there isn't a single usable table or chair inside the room. The only option is the outdoor patio furniture, but it was raining when we were there, so we couldn't use it anyway. Plus, the neighbors' kids were ill-mannered and stepped all over it, so I doubt anyone would want to eat there. Even more outrageous, the water pressure in the bathroom was almost nonexistent. You'd get better pressure from a garden hose! The bathroom itself is quite spacious, but that's pointless. The Wi-Fi is shared among the three apartments, and you have to stand in a specific spot in the room to get a good connection. Customer service communication is old-school email, but at least they reply once a day. The most chilling part was on check-out day: the key safe outside had been tampered with; someone had pressed the code. I distinctly remember scrambling the numbers. Oh well, luckily there was no key inside. If you can accept all these points, then this room is perfect for you.
